Zvi Liron is a scholar working on Biomedical Engineering, Pharmaceutical Science and Molecular Biology. According to data from OpenAlex, Zvi Liron has authored 27 papers receiving a total of 701 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Biomedical Engineering, 7 papers in Pharmaceutical Science and 6 papers in Molecular Biology. Recurrent topics in Zvi Liron's work include Advancements in Transdermal Drug Delivery (7 papers), Surfactants and Colloidal Systems (4 papers) and Analytical Chemistry and Chromatography (3 papers). Zvi Liron is often cited by papers focused on Advancements in Transdermal Drug Delivery (7 papers), Surfactants and Colloidal Systems (4 papers) and Analytical Chemistry and Chromatography (3 papers). Zvi Liron collaborates with scholars based in Israel and United States. Zvi Liron's co-authors include Sasson Cohen, Sharon Marx, Frances S. Ligler, Vered Heleg-Shabtai, Yura S. Shubin, Kim E. Sapsford, Eugene Roberts, A. Martin, Peng Wu and S. Cohen and has published in prestigious journals such as Chemistry of Materials, Analytical Chemistry and Langmuir.
